Milka Micic (Cheese-filled Crepes)

Milka Micic (Cheese-filled Crepes) is a traditional Serbian recipe for a classic dish of milk, egg and flour crepes that are filled with a mix of Feta cheese, cottage cheese and eggs before being oven baked and served. Ingredients:

For the Crepes:
3 eggs
360ml milk
480ml water
1/2 tsp baking powder
1/2 tsp salt
60ml oil
350 to 420g flour
butter for frying

For the Filling:
150g Feta cheese
300g cottage cheese
3 to 4 eggs

Method:

Combine all the ingredients for the crepes in a bowl and whisk until you have a fairly thin batter. Add a knob of butter to a frying pan and when hot add a ladle of the batter mixture. Spread out over the surface of the pan to form a thin pancake then fry until golden on the bottom then flip over and fry until golden on the other side. Transfer to an oven to keep warm as you prepare the remaining batter.

Once all the pancakes are cooked, crumble the Feta cheese in a bowl then whisk in the cottage cheese and eggs. Beat until smooth and well combined then add 1 or 2 tbsp in the centre of each crepe and fold the edges over to form a parcel.

Pack the filled crepes in a baking dish then place in an oven pre-heated to 160°C and bake for about 25 minutes, or until the filling is hot and set. Serve immediately.
